---
title: SparseOrderCOLAMD
framework: accelerate
role: symbol
role_heading: Global Variable
path: accelerate/sparseordercolamd
---

# SparseOrderCOLAMD

The column AMD ordering for AᵀA.

## Declaration

```swift
var SparseOrderCOLAMD: SparseOrder_t { get }
```

## Discussion

Discussion This ordering isn’t valid for symmetric factorizations (use SparseOrderAMD instead).

## See Also

### Constants

- [SparseOrderDefault](accelerate/sparseorderdefault.md)
- [SparseOrderUser](accelerate/sparseorderuser.md)
- [SparseOrderAMD](accelerate/sparseorderamd.md)
- [SparseOrderMetis](accelerate/sparseordermetis.md)
- [SparseOrderMTMetis](accelerate/sparseordermtmetis.md)
